Xylitol
Good

Xylitol is a natural sweetener that can help reduce dental cavities. It is derived from plants and has a low glycemic index, making it suitable for diabetics. It also promotes oral health by inhibiting the growth of bacteria.

Risks

Excessive consumption may cause digestive discomfort such as bloating or diarrhea.

Benefits

Xylitol is beneficial for dental health and has a lower impact on blood sugar levels compared to regular sugar.

Gum Base
Neutral

Gum base is a non-nutritive component that provides the chewable texture of gum. It is typically made from a blend of elastomers, resins, and waxes. While it is essential for the product's function, it offers no nutritional benefits.

Gum Arabic
Good

Gum Arabic is a natural gum made from the sap of the Acacia tree. It acts as a stabilizer and is high in soluble fiber. It is minimally processed and can aid in digestion.

Benefits

Gum Arabic provides dietary fiber and can support digestive health.

Malic Acid
Neutral

Malic acid is a naturally occurring acid found in fruits, used to enhance flavor and tartness. It is generally recognized as safe and is used in small quantities. It contributes to the sour taste without significant health impacts.

Citric Acid
Neutral

Citric acid is a weak organic acid commonly used as a preservative and flavor enhancer. It is naturally found in citrus fruits and is widely used in food processing. It helps maintain freshness and adds a tangy flavor.

Risks

Excessive consumption may cause dental erosion or stomach upset.

Carnauba Wax
Neutral

Carnauba wax is a natural wax used to provide a glossy finish and prevent sticking. It is derived from the leaves of the carnauba palm and is considered safe for consumption. It is used in small amounts and does not contribute to nutrition.
